If you fly in the Himalayas, Alps, or above 3000 mtrs, this episode is for you - ft. Dr Matt Wikes 18.04.2026

A snippet from an upcoming episode describing physiology of free flight. In this talk, we break down the environmental factors that every pilot flying big mountains needs to understand: oxygen deficiency, cold exposure, G-forces, and sun exposure. You'll learn: - The altitude threshold where hypoxia begins - How to recognize your personal "hypoxic signature" before it's too late...

Master the Art of Scoring in Paragliding: A New Pilot's Guide to the GAP Formula & Strategy | Joerg Ewald 16.12.2025

Join Paragliding Atlas Patreon Channel (it's free) In This Episode You’ll Learn: The history and logic behind the GAP scoring formula. How distance, speed, and leading points determine the winner. What a “task” really is and how different formats (race vs. time trial) change your strategy. Practical advice for your first competition from a scoring yoda's perspective.
